Questions & Answers
The cheapest way to get from Havant to Manchester is to drive which costs £50 - £80 and takes 4h 16m.
The fastest way to get from Havant to Manchester is to train and fly which takes 3h 22m and costs £75 - £180.
No, there is no direct train from Havant to Manchester. However, there are services departing from Havant and arriving at Manchester Piccadilly via Waterloo station and London Euston.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 3h 56m.
The distance between Havant and Manchester is 252 miles. The road distance is 228.6 miles.
The best way to get from Havant to Manchester without a car is to train via London which takes 3h 56m and costs £55 - £290.
It takes approximately 3h 56m to get from Havant to Manchester, including transfers.
Havant to Manchester train services, operated by South Western Railway, depart from Havant station.
Havant to Manchester train services, operated by South Western Railway, arrive at London Waterloo station.
Yes, the driving distance between Havant to Manchester is 229 miles. It takes approximately 4h 16m to drive from Havant to Manchester.
